A. Public Hearings
1. Local Law Enforcement Justice Assistance Grant*
(Cerino/Kelly)
F5.4.1
The City of Auburn's application for funding under the
US Department of Justice, 2008 Edward Byrne
Memorial Justice Assistance Grant (JAG) Program
has been approved in the amount of $13,681 for the
purpose of reducing crime and improving public
safety. The City of Auburn proposes to utilize the
grant to pay overtime costs for police officers
engaged in community policing activities. Special
conditions of the grant award require the City to
encourage participation regarding the proposed use
of the grant.
(See Resolution No. 4378, Item VIII. B. 2, for further action on
this item.)
